We investigated the optimized condition of the high remanent magnetization for $L1_{0}$-ordered FePt on MgO/(001) i-GaAs substrate. Perpendicularly magnetized FePt films with different thicknesses of 5 and 10 nm were prepared at a substrate temperature $T_{\text{s}}=300$ °C by magnetron sputtering. The ratio of remanent magnetization to saturation magnetization for the 5-nm-thick FePt layer was increased to 0.93 by post-annealing at $T_{\text{a}}=350$ °C for 60 min, whereas that of the 10-nm-thick FePt layer was increased only to 0.3. The uniaxial magnetic anisotropy constant and the degree of long-range order for the 5-nm-thick FePt were $K_{\text{u}}=1.0\pm 0.1\times 10^{7}$ erg/cm3 and $S=0.75\pm 0.15$, respectively, which are almost comparable to those of FePt on a (001) MgO substrate.
